Attic Exhaust Fan Repair in Provo, UT
Attic exhaust fan repair services focus on maintaining and restoring the functionality of attic ventilation fans, which play a key role in regulating airflow and temperature within a home. These services typically cover diagnosing issues such as malfunctioning motors, broken blades, wiring problems, or inefficient operation, and then performing necessary repairs or replacements to ensure proper ventilation. Homeowners often request this type of work when they notice signs like unusual noises, reduced airflow, increased attic temperatures, or higher energy bills, aiming to improve indoor comfort and prevent potential damage caused by poor attic ventilation.
Before requesting attic exhaust fan repair, property owners should understand the specific symptoms their fan is exhibiting and consider whether the fan is properly sized for their attic space. It’s also helpful to know the age of the existing unit, as older fans may require more extensive repairs or replacement. Clarifying the scope of work needed-such as motor repair, blade replacement, or wiring fixes-can ensure that the service addresses all underlying issues. Proper diagnosis and understanding of the system’s condition can help ensure that the repair work restores effective attic ventilation and supports overall home comfort.

Common Attic Exhaust Fan Repair Jobs
Attic Exhaust Fan Repair - Restores proper ventilation to prevent heat buildup in the attic.
Fan Motor Replacement - Replaces faulty motors to ensure continuous attic airflow.
Blade and Housing Repairs - Fixes or replaces damaged fan blades and housings for optimal operation.
Electrical Connections - Addresses wiring issues that can cause fan malfunctions or safety hazards.
Vibration and Noise Troubleshooting - Reduces noise and vibrations caused by worn or misaligned components.
System Inspection and Maintenance - Performs thorough checks to identify potential issues before they worsen.
Attic Exhaust Fan Repair Questions
What are common signs that an attic exhaust fan needs repair? Unusual noises, reduced airflow, or persistent overheating in the attic may indicate a malfunctioning fan.
Can a damaged attic exhaust fan affect home comfort? Yes, a faulty fan can lead to poor ventilation, increased attic temperatures, and higher cooling costs.
What types of issues are typically addressed during attic exhaust fan repairs? Common problems include motor failure, broken blades, wiring issues, and control switch malfunctions.
Is it necessary to replace an entire attic exhaust fan if it stops working? Not always; repairs can often restore functionality, but replacement might be needed if the unit is severely damaged or outdated.
